D+H Product Manager Salary

The average D+H Product Manager earns $80,198 annually. This total compensation is $34,825 less than the US average for a Product Manager.

The Product Department at D+H earns $19,423 more on average than the Legal Department. Comparably data has a total of 1 salary record from D+H Product Managers.

Product Manager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female Product Manager at companies similar size to D+H reported making $114,171, while the average male Product Manager at similar sized companies reported making $123,381.

Product Manager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Asian or Pacific Islander Product Manager at companies similar size to D+H reported making $134,282, while the average African American/Black Product Manager at similar sized companies reported making $99,625.
